The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Jul. 10, 2018

Filed:

Sep. 25, 2015
Applicant:

Hughes Network Systems, Llc, Germantown, MD (US);

Inventors:

Se Gi Hong, Gaithersburg, MD (US);

Chi-Jiun Su, Rockville, MD (US);

Assignee:

Hughes Network Systems, LLC, Germantown, MD (US);

Attorney:
Primary Examiner:
Int. Cl.
CPC ...
H04L 12/801 (2013.01); H04L 12/707 (2013.01); H04L 12/851 (2013.01);
U.S. Cl.
CPC ...
H04L 47/35 (2013.01); H04L 45/24 (2013.01); H04L 47/2441 (2013.01);
Abstract

A method for application aware multihoming with multipath tunneling protocols is provided. A message client data packet is classified based an application from which the data packet originated. The header structure of the data packet is modified to generate a proxy data packet comprising the client data payload and a proxy header structure. The proxy header structure comprises source-client and destination-server parameters and an identifier of a client-proxy device, protocol parameters indicating a source protocol sequencing of the message client data packet, and protocol parameters including source parameters of the client-proxy device and destination parameters of a server-proxy device. A network communications link is selected for transmission of the proxy data packet to the server-proxy device, where the selection is based on the classification of the message client data packet. The proxy data packet is transmitted to the server-proxy device via the network communications link.


Find Patent Forward Citations

Loading…